Mass. DOI Issues Revised Bulletin Regarding Private Passenger Group Marketing Plans
On May 19, 2011, the Division of Insurance issued Bulletin 2011-09 which replaces Bulletin 2007-13 regarding the Filing Requirements and Procedures for Private Passenger Motor Vehicle and Homeowners Insurance Group Marketing Plans Pursuant to M.G.L. c. 174 §193R. Massachusetts Division of Insurance Revokes Agent’s License and Fines Him $3000
In a Summary Decision issued yesterday, the Massachusetts Division of Insurance Hearing Officer revoked all insurance producer licenses issued to James Timothy Shelnut in Massachusetts.
